Faith-Based (Jewish) Grant Funders in Alabama

9 foundations with a documented faith-based (jewish) focus have made grants to Alabama nonprofits in recent years, together directing $3.6M to organizations across the state. How this list is built. Bespoke Grants indexes 13M+ grants from public IRS Form 990 filings. This page shows foundations whose giving carries a documented faith-based (jewish) focus and that have funded Alabama nonprofits. Giving figures reflect each funder's total recent grants to Alabama recipients. IRS data publishes on a 1–2 year lag; figures are current through the most recent available filings.
